Online Video Streaming : Improving for Performance and Efficiency
To guarantee a positive viewer experience, video streaming needs careful optimization. This involves a blend of methods focused on and visual quality and system responsiveness. Key areas to tackle include dynamic data rate regulation – automatically adapting footage quality based on network conditions – and effective content compression. Furthermore, employing a distributed server infrastructure can significantly minimize lag and check here boost buffering rates. Finally, routine assessment and tracking are essential for sustaining a premium grade of functionality.
- Adaptive Bitrate Adjustment
- Effective Content Encoding
- Employing a Content Delivery Network
- Regular Testing and Monitoring

Video Streaming vs. Video On Demand: What's the Difference?
Many viewers often blur video broadcasting and video available, but they're actually different concepts. Video broadcasting refers to watching videos as it's being uploaded over the internet in real-time; think of services like copyright or YouTube, where you watch a video almost immediately. Conversely, video request describes a library of videos you can request and view at your desire; you're not restricted to a plan. Essentially, transmission is about real-time playback, while video VOD offers more control over when and what you see.
